What is a Psychiatric Assessment?

A psychiatric assessment is the very first step towards a medical diagnosis. During this consultation, the psychiatrist will gather details about your thoughts, sensations and behaviours. The psychiatrist will also take a look at your family history.

The assessment can be a consensual outpatient meeting or a Mental Health Act assessment. In the latter case, it is likely to include a remand in custody.

Psychiatrists in the UK

Psychiatrists in the UK are trained to assess, diagnose and treat psychological health concerns. This consists of conditions like stress and anxiety, depression, eating conditions, and PTSD. Psychiatrists can supply treatment through medication and treatment. Clients can visit a psychiatrist for a private assessment or as part of their care from the NHS. Throughout an assessment, the psychiatrist will take a detailed history and ask questions about a patient's life and relationships. They will likewise make observations about a patient's level of consciousness, appearance, motor activity, and emotions. In addition, they may ask the patient to describe their signs and how they have impacted their life. Psychiatrists can utilize this information to help them choose the most reliable treatment for the patient.

Unlike other doctors, who often concentrate on their medical knowledge and scientific experience, psychiatrists should combine this with a strong understanding of the social aspects that can cause psychological health issue. As a result, they must be able to establish a restorative alliance with their patients. Psychiatrists can likewise deal with other healthcare professionals to enhance a patient's mental health.

The decline in recruitment to psychiatry must be understood in the light of federal government policies affecting the NHS as a whole and mental-health services in specific. These have actually included a run-down of acute beds and jobs to alter the medical role of psychiatry. The result has been a lack of personnel and a high rate of early retirement amongst British clinical psychiatrists.

In the face of these difficulties, some clinical psychiatrists have reacted with anger and dismay. Nevertheless, they have actually not reached any agreement on the causes or the suitable response. This uncertainty reflects the need for a firmer grasp of the historical background. Modern British psychiatry was efficiently created and moulded as an important part of the NHS and grew as long as its national service facilities stayed intact. However, it has been decreasing rapidly considering that the entire structure started to collapse under continual political attacks.

Psychiatrists in the NHS are caught in between the needs of a primary-care-led NHS for open gain access to and those of the Department of Health for concentration on the badly mentally ill. In this context, the New Ways of Working propositions have served only to highlight these pressures and to additional compromise recruitment to psychiatry.

An online psychiatric assessment is a safe and practical method to get the treatment you need. Unlike standard in person appointments, these sessions are performed online by means of a safe video link. You can pick the time that works best for you, and you will generally submit a questionnaire before your session starts. Your psychiatrist will utilize this details to evaluate your symptoms and figure out if you require medication.

As soon as your psychiatric assessment is complete, the physician will compose a report for your GP and suggest an appropriate treatment plan. This might consist of a combination of talk treatment and medication. If you need medication, your psychiatric specialist will discuss the potential side impacts with you. You might also have the ability to ask for a prescription to take with you when you leave your psychiatric assessment.
